// This method is called when existing Blobs are read.
// |expected_modification_time| indicates the expected snapshot state of the
// underlying storage. The returned FileStreamReader must return an error
// when the state of the underlying storage changes. Any errors associated
// with reading this file are returned by the FileStreamReader itself.
virtual std::unique_ptr<storage::FileStreamReader> GetFileStreamReader(
const storage::FileSystemURL& url,
int64_t offset,
const base::Time& expected_modification_time,
storage::FileSystemContext* context);

// Called when ReadDirectory method call succeeds. |callback| is invoked to
// complete the ReadDirectory request.
//
// If the contents of the given directory are reported in one batch, then
// |file_list| will have the list of all files/directories in the given
// directory and |has_more| will be false.
//
// If the contents of the given directory are reported in multiple chunks,
// |file_list| will have only a subset of all contents (the subsets reported
// in any two calls are disjoint), and |has_more| will be true, except for
// the last chunk.
void OnDidReadDirectory(base::SequencedTaskRunner* task_runner,
ReadDirectoryCallback callback,
EntryList file_list,
bool has_more);
